Water-based inks have been used in the printing of corrugated paper for a long time abroad, and have been used in China for more than 20 years. Corrugated printing is developed by printing (printing), offset printing (printing), and rubber-printed water, and it has become the flexible letterpress water-based ink printing today. Flexible relief water-based inks have also evolved from the rosin-maleic acid modified tree finger series (low grade) to the acrylic resin series (high grade). The printing plate also transitioned from the rubber plate to the resin plate. The printing press has also evolved from a monochrome or two-color machine with a large stick to a three- or four-color ELEXO machine. The mesh wheel is also gradually developed from a 150-200 mesh metal roll to a 180-250 mesh ceramic roll. 1. Characteristics of water-based ink for corrugated printing Water-based inks can be divided into two categories: 1 rosin-maleic acid modified resin series (low grade); 2 acrylic resin series (high grade).
2. Requirements for water-based inks 1 After long-term storage of precipitates, it should be easily redispersed after being stirred; 2 should have good flow properties and viscosity; 3 have good storage stability; 4 dry performance should be fast and appropriate; Have any adverse effects on the plate and machine; 6 can not have too much pungent odor.
3. Water-based ink technical parameters 1 color: similar to the standard version (Note: the sample and the standard sample are not connected to each other with the manual color wheel color contrast); 2 fineness: less than 20um, instrument: 0 ~ 50um scraper Fineness meter; 3 Viscosity: 20±5s, instrument: RIGOSHA4# cup (25°C); 4PH value: 8.0~9.5 Instrument: Portable pH meter (PHB-2 type); 5 heavy metal content: in line with the world packaging green environmental standards; 6 tolerance: meet the requirements.
4. The correct use of water-based inks requires sufficient agitation before use to keep the ink composition uniform; 2 After the use of the ink, the ink should be sealed and sealed, so that the dust is dusty and the skin is dry; 3 inks contain impurities. It should be filtered first and then used with new ink. 4 Please avoid near high temperature or hot sun during storage. Store under normal conditions for one year without deterioration. 5 If the viscosity of applied ink is slightly larger, Add appropriate amount of water for adjustment.
